成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

return在流程中的用法 return是什么意思?

return是什么意思?返回0表示程序正常退出。Return是C預(yù)定義的語句,提供了終止函數(shù)執(zhí)行的方法。當return語句提供一個值時,這個值就成為函數(shù)的返回值。return語句用于結(jié)束循環(huán)或返回。函

return是什么意思?

返回0表示程序正常退出。Return是C預(yù)定義的語句,提供了終止函數(shù)執(zhí)行的方法。當return語句提供一個值時,這個值就成為函數(shù)的返回值。return語句用于結(jié)束循環(huán)或返回。函數(shù)值。

0表示程序正常退出,返回主程序繼續(xù)執(zhí)行。

1表示程序異常退出,返回主函數(shù)進行處理,繼續(xù)執(zhí)行。Return 0或return 1對程序的執(zhí)行順序沒有影響,但大家都習慣用return (0)退出子程序。

c語言return跳出循環(huán)后還執(zhí)行程序嗎?

Return本質(zhì)上是返回調(diào)用的主程序。即使在循環(huán)體中,Return也會立即返回,而不執(zhí)行down函數(shù)中的后續(xù)指令。

如果真的要跳出循環(huán),就要用Break,這是中斷循環(huán)的正確指令。例如

而(真)

{

do sth. ...

Break;

Do other things;

}

當你遇到轉(zhuǎn)機時,你贏了。;不要運行DoorThing,而是直接跳出循環(huán)。

單片機C編程中的return?

函數(shù)可以定義為沒有返回值,比如void ds 1820 _ reset(void);在函數(shù)前oid,那么就不會有返回,但是有時候函數(shù)需要計算一個結(jié)果,調(diào)用這個函數(shù)后就會用到這個結(jié)。如果你想做下一次計算,當然也可以將函數(shù)定義為void,并添加一個全局變量來存儲結(jié)果,但是這樣會浪費你的RAM空間。常用的方法是帶有返回值的函數(shù)。例如,如果調(diào)用一個函數(shù)來執(zhí)行一系列計算,根據(jù)計算結(jié)果,不同的結(jié)果需要不同的運算,所以這時你定義一個無符號的char ds1820_reset(void)函數(shù),根據(jù)不同的計算結(jié)果可以寫成如下:

if(ds1820_reset()1){...

}else if(ds1820_reset()0){...

}在上面的語句中,ds1820_reset()函數(shù)的最終結(jié)果實際上是return返回的值。如果return返回0x00,則ds1820_reset()在被調(diào)用后等于0x00。所謂回報歸回報。你想要的結(jié)果只是一個數(shù)值。

這個值是你調(diào)用這個函數(shù)后關(guān)心的一個變量的結(jié)果,這個結(jié)果是影響你程序繼續(xù)執(zhí)行的關(guān)鍵變量。